Besides the dependencies on these non-core packages, there are 7 tests (maybe a couple more) that only work on Cygwin or Unix, but fail on MSYS/MinGW. Would you accept patches to these tests to make them run without Cygwin on Windows? The tests that would need to be patched are: * cabal01 and cabal02 Cabal is trying to execute ghc\compiler\stage2\ghc-inplace which is a shell script. Cabal expects it to be an executable. * process001, process002, and process003 These tests have "c:/cygwin/bin/ls" hard-coded into them, so they will fail on any system that doesn't have Cygwin in that exact location. * prog001, prog002, and prog003 These tests execute Unix commands like "rm," and "ls" via :shell, so they fail on non-Unix/non-Cygwin systems. If you build GHC with just the default settings, QuickCheck doesn't get pulled from Darcs and it is thus not built and installed into ghc-inplace. Because of this, many of the tests in the test suite fail:
SampleVar001 Chan001 MVar001 QSemN001 QSem001 bytestring001 bytestring004 bytestring005
I think that the test suite should run without errors by default. What is the best way to deal with this situation? Probably the easiest thing to do would be to include QuickCheck as a "core package" as defined in the thread "Packages in GHC 6.6." Then QuickCheck would need to be copied into the ghc-6.6 branch.
